Perfecting Your Strawberry Yogurt Bites
Selecting ripe strawberries is crucial for making these yogurt bites truly delicious. Look for strawberries that are bright red and firm; avoid any with bruising or soft spots. These indicators ensure the berries are sweet and flavorful, which enhances the final taste. If you prefer a sweeter bite, you can even let them sit at room temperature for a few hours to intensify their natural sugars before dipping them in yogurt.
When dipping the strawberries, it's key to use a thick and creamy Greek yogurt to create a satisfying texture. If using flavored yogurt, choose one that complements the strawberries, like vanilla or honey. A thicker yogurt will not only coat better but also freeze well, ensuring that each bite retains a delightful firmness when you go to enjoy them.
Storage and Serving Suggestions
These strawberry yogurt bites can easily be made in advance, making them perfect for gatherings or last-minute snacks. After freezing, store them in an airtight container lined with parchment paper to keep them from sticking together. They can be kept in the freezer for up to two weeks. Just remember to allow them to thaw for a few minutes before serving to achieve the best texture.
For an exciting twist, consider adding a variety of toppings before serving. Crushed nuts add a delightful crunch, while a sprinkle of coconut flakes or even a drizzle of melted dark chocolate can elevate the flavor profile. Serve these bites on a decorative platter for a visually appealing treat that’s as charming as it is delicious.
Ingredients
To make these delightful Strawberry Yogurt Bites, gather the following ingredients:
Ingredients
- 12 fresh strawberries
- 1 cup Greek yogurt (plain or flavored)
- 1 tablespoon honey (optional)
- 1/4 cup crushed nuts (optional)
With these simple ingredients, you're all set to create a delicious Valentine’s treat!
Instructions
Follow these easy steps to prepare your Strawberry Yogurt Bites:
Prepare the Strawberries
Wash and dry the strawberries thoroughly. Make sure to leave the green stems on for easier handling.
Dip in Yogurt
In a bowl, mix the Greek yogurt with honey if you want added sweetness. Dip each strawberry into the yogurt, ensuring they are coated well.
Freeze the Bites
Place the yogurt-covered strawberries on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Freeze for about 2 hours or until solid.
Serve and Enjoy
Remove the bites from the freezer and sprinkle with crushed nuts if desired. Serve immediately and enjoy the refreshing taste!
These bites can be stored in an airtight container in the freezer for a few days, making them a perfect make-ahead snack.

Variations to Try
Feel free to experiment with different types of yogurt and fruits in this recipe. For a tropical flavor, swap in pineapple or mango pieces instead of strawberries. Greek yogurt can be replaced with dairy-free alternatives if you're accommodating dietary restrictions. Just ensure that any substitute maintains a similar thickness for optimal coating and freezing results.
You can also play with sweeteners. If you're looking for a sugar-free option, consider using a sugar substitute like stevia or erythritol. This will keep your bites light while still delivering that satisfying sweetness, perfect for those on low-sugar diets.
Troubleshooting Tips
If your yogurt-covered strawberries aren't freezing properly, ensure that you've completely coated them and used a thick enough yogurt. Sometimes, watery yogurt can lead to a less satisfying texture. In this case, try straining your yogurt through a cheesecloth for a few hours to eliminate excess moisture, resulting in a creamier coat that will freeze better.
Also, pay attention to the freezing time. If they're not fully frozen after two hours, you might need to check your freezer’s temperature. Ideally, your freezer should be at 0°F (-18°C). Without the right temperature, the bites might become mushy rather than retaining their delightful structure when bitten into.
Questions About Recipes
→ Can I use frozen strawberries?
It's best to use fresh strawberries for the best texture and flavor, but if necessary, you can use frozen ones. Just let them thaw and dry them thoroughly before dipping.
→ How long will these yogurt bites last?
They can be stored in an airtight container in the freezer for about a week for optimal freshness.
→ Can I use non-dairy yogurt?
Absolutely! Non-dairy yogurt options work great and will still provide a delicious taste.
→ Is this a healthy snack choice?
Yes, these yogurt bites are a healthier alternative to traditional sweets, offering nutrients from strawberries and yogurt without excessive sugar.
